AI summary

Morepen Laboratories has submitted the quarterly Monitoring Agency Report from CARE Ratings for its Rs. 200 crore QIP raised in August 2024. Of the net proceeds (Rs. 189.08 crore after expenses), Rs. 136.11 crore has been utilised as of 30 June 2025, with Rs. 52.97 crore still unutilised. For modernisation and expansion of manufacturing units at Baddi and Masulkhana, Rs. 69.82 crore has been used out of Rs. 122.79 crore allocated, with Rs. 20.41 crore spent in Q1FY26 alone. Working capital funding (revised to Rs. 66.29 crore, up from Rs. 64.36 crore due to lower-than-expected issue expenses of Rs. 10.92 crore vs Rs. 12.85 crore projected) has been fully utilised. The Rs. 56.80 crore of unutilised funds is parked in liquid/money market mutual funds and a monitoring bank account. CARE Ratings confirmed no deviation from the stated objects of the issue.

Likely market impact

Routine compliance filing — no negative signals. The delay in the modernisation project (Rs. 33.02 crore shortfall against the FY25 target of Rs. 88.83 crore) is worth watching but has been formally extended by the QIP Committee. No material impact on shareholders expected from this update.
